读研学什么编程语言
-
读研究生阶段学习什么编程语言取决于你的专业方向、职业规划以及个人兴趣。以下是几种常见的编程语言,供你参考:
-
Python:Python是一种易于学习和使用的编程语言,具有广泛的应用领域。它在数据科学、人工智能、机器学习和大数据等领域具有很高的应用价值。如果你的研究方向与数据分析或人工智能相关,学习Python将有助于你更好地进行数据处理和模型开发。
-
Java:Java是一种广泛使用的编程语言,特别适用于面向对象的软件开发。如果你的研究方向与软件开发、移动应用开发或企业应用相关,学习Java将非常有益。此外,Java也是大型企业系统和云平台的主要开发语言之一。
-
C++:C++是一种高级的通用编程语言,广泛应用于科学计算、游戏开发、嵌入式系统和高性能计算等领域。如果你的研究方向涉及到这些领域,学习C++将为你提供更多的底层控制能力和性能优化的机会。
-
R:R是一种专门用于统计计算和数据可视化的编程语言。如果你的研究方向与统计学、数据分析或生物信息学等相关,学习R将对你的研究工作非常有帮助。
-
MATLAB:MATLAB是一种用于数值计算和科学工程的编程语言和环境。如果你的研究方向需要进行大量的数值计算、信号处理或图像处理,学习MATLAB将提供一种快速、方便的解决方案。
除了以上几种语言,还有许多其他编程语言也值得你考虑,如JavaScript、Swift、Go等。在选择学习编程语言时,你可以考虑以下几个因素:专业需求、行业需求、就业前景和个人兴趣。最重要的是,选择一种适合自己的编程语言,并通过实践和项目经验来不断提升自己的编程能力。
1年前 -
-
读研究生期间选择学习哪种编程语言取决于个人的学术和职业发展目标。然而,在选择编程语言时,以下几个因素是需要考虑的:
-
研究领域:不同的研究领域对编程语言的需求各不相同。例如,在人工智能和机器学习领域,Python是非常流行的语言,因为它有很多强大的数据处理和机器学习库。而在网络安全领域,C和C++可能更常用。因此,根据自己的研究方向选择相应的编程语言是很重要的。
-
工具和库的支持:选择一种广泛使用且拥有大量工具和库支持的编程语言是很明智的选择。这样可以节省开发时间,并且可以使用已有的解决方案和技术。
-
企业需求:如果你打算在工业界或企业中就业,了解当地或目标市场对编程语言的需求是很重要的。如果目标公司使用特定的编程语言,那么精通这种语言会增加你的就业机会。
-
专业技能提升:选择一种通用性较强的编程语言,可以提高你的专业技能水平,并且在不同的情况下都能够应用。例如,Java是一种广泛应用于企业级应用开发的编程语言,在许多行业中都有很好的就业机会。
-
个人兴趣:选择自己感兴趣的编程语言可以提高学习的动力和效果。如果你对某种编程语言或领域特别感兴趣,那么你可能会更加投入并更好地理解相关的概念和技术。
总体来说,选择学习哪种编程语言应该综合考虑以上因素,并根据个人的学术和职业发展目标做出决策。同时,不要局限于一种语言,多学习并掌握几种编程语言会增加你的竞争力和适应不同情况的能力。
1年前 -
-
在读研期间学习编程语言是非常有必要的,因为编程语言是计算机科学的基石,掌握一门或多门编程语言能够帮助研究生更好地进行科研工作和学术研究。但是,选择学习哪门编程语言或者学习多少门编程语言可能会让人感到困惑。下面是一些建议,帮助研究生选择适合自己的编程语言:
-
了解自己的研究领域:首先,要了解自己的研究领域需要哪些特定的编程语言或技术。不同领域有不同的编程语言和工具的需求。例如,如果你从事数据科学或机器学习方面的研究,Python是一个非常重要且常用的编程语言。而如果你从事网络安全或系统编程方面的研究,C或C++可能会更适合。
-
学习通用的编程语言:除了了解自己研究领域所需的编程语言外,学习一门通用的编程语言也很重要。通用的编程语言可以应用于多个领域,并且能够提高你的编程能力。例如,Java和Python都是通用的编程语言,它们在各个领域都有广泛的应用。
-
学习一门编译型语言和一门解释型语言:编译型语言和解释型语言在编程方式和性能方面有所不同。学习一门编译型语言(如C、C++)可以帮助你更好地理解计算机底层的工作原理和优化性能。学习一门解释型语言(如Python、Ruby)可以帮助你更快地开发原型和处理一些日常任务。
-
学习一门脚本语言:脚本语言通常用于自动化操作、系统管理和简化重复的任务。学习一门脚本语言(如Shell脚本、Python)可以帮助你提高工作效率,并在科研中自动化一些繁琐的操作。
-
学会使用一种流行的集成开发环境(IDE):在编程过程中,一个好的IDE可以极大地提高效率。选择一种流行且功能强大的IDE进行编程实践,如:PyCharm、Visual Studio等。
-
学会使用版本控制工具:版本控制工具如Git可以帮助你管理代码的变更,并与其他人合作开发项目。熟练掌握版本控制工具对于研究和开发都是非常有益的。
-
学会阅读和编写技术文档:编程语言的官方文档和其他技术文档是非常重要的学习资料。学会阅读和编写技术文档将帮助你更好地理解和使用编程语言。
总而言之,选择学习哪门编程语言要根据自己的研究领域、个人兴趣和需求来确定。同时,学习编程语言并不一定需要一口吃成胖子,重要的是深入学习一门或几门编程语言,并且能够将其灵活应用于实践中。
1年前 -